About the Role
Angle Health is se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Renewal Operations Coordinator to support the Renewal Team through operational coordination, administrative support, and special projects. This role ensures internal workflows, documentation, and cross-functional coordination are completed efficiently, allowing Renewal Managers to focus on customer relationships and renewal strategy.
Responsibilities
- Provide administrative and operational support to multiple Renewal Managers.
- Review renewal documentation for completeness and accuracy.
- Coordinate the collection and organization of required renewal documentation.
- Monitor shared renewal inboxes and route requests.
- Update HubSpot, Zendesk, and internal systems with accurate notes and documentation.
- Organize and maintain electronic renewal files and shared department resources.
- Assist with quality assurance reviews of renewal documentation.
- Own and maintain the Renewal Team's operational calendar.
- Monitor upcoming deadlines and proactively remind team members of critical dates.
- Coordinate cross-functional follow-up with Underwriting, Implementation, Billing, Eligibility, Product, Engineering, and Account Management.
- Escalate operational roadblocks or timing concerns to Renewal Managers and leadership.
- Support the Renewal Team during peak renewal periods by helping prioritize administrative tasks.
- Support department initiatives focused on improving operational efficiency.
- Assist with documenting and maintaining standard operating procedures (SOPs).
- Maintain department templates, forms, and shared resources.
- Participate in testing new workflows, tools, and process enhancements.
- Assist leadership with operational projects and other initiatives.
- Coordinate internal meetings and document action items.
- Maintain department documentation and shared resources.
- Assist with maintaining standardized communications and templates.
- Provide general administrative support to ensure the Renewal Team operates efficiently.
